Output ff892e9e29694c93c866ca526a7d3fcf42a37f6398d8072bf5e3377108953776:1

value
57361161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f4fc701b4bd521baa96f4a2538a4402fe1e61fb OP_EQUAL
address
3K8aZDG4uTHb4rtbhfaYwHieiSpD7oANQ5
transaction
ff892e9e29694c93c866ca526a7d3fcf42a37f6398d8072bf5e3377108953776
confirmations
339649
spent
true